Acoustic Energy Sludge Fluidisation

Acoustic Energy Sludge Fluidisation is TST’s core technology for preventing and removing heavy sludge buildup inside oil storage and process tanks.
By applying precisely tuned acoustic energy, the system breaks down waxes, asphaltenes, and solid residues — keeping tanks in service, preventing corrosion, and recovering valuable hydrocarbons that would otherwise be lost to landfill.

Acoustic Wave Transmission

Controlled pressure waves travel through the sludge layer, creating microscopic motion and shear forces that disrupt solid structures.

Breakdown and Fluidisation

Deposits disintegrate and re-suspend into a low-viscosity, pumpable fluid.

Recovery & Separation

Fluidised material is pumped out and processed through separation systems for full oil and solid recovery.

Robotic Crawler System

For in-service tanks still holding product.
The crawler enters through roof manways and operates on the tank floor.
Acoustic emitters fluidise and remove sludge in real time through integrated suction — no emptying, no confined-space work, and minimal downtime.

Top-Entry Ultrasonic Lance

Ideal for decommissioned or high-sludge tanks. Deployed vertically through manways, the lance sends acoustic energy directly into settled material, often combined with mild heating or recirculation. Simple to install and operate — no robotics or rotation arms needed.
